Back with more news. As you are all aware, after an initial flourish, we haven't been very impressed with Adidas badminton. Initially, my sources told me Adidas were signing up Lin Dan and look at what has happened. The news is that the original company that ran Adidas badminton has been removed from the scene and a new company is running Adidas badminton. Adidas will do another product launch in mid 2015 (as I was told). BC has a direct line to the top guy in Adidas badminton. It was only a brief conversation but waiting to hear more. We talked a bit about Nozomi Okuhara and her using Adidas racquets - they signed her up after the World Junior Championships. But she was injured for a lot of last year. They are still trying to sign up people for the long run. I didn't get to ask what racquet she was using - too brief a conversation. I will try to get some idea of how they will try to move forward from the previous attempt. Obviously, they will have to things a lot (and I mean a lot) better. As for the company, from what I gather the Hong Kong company responsible has been taken of the Adidas Badminton brand. Now a Chinese company responsible for Adidas China (all of adidas in China) is doing the badminton branch. As for 2015, who knows what's in store? Maybe a complete relaunch? Or perhaps they'll continue with the current line-up and slowly introduce their "own things"? For one, over the summer all rackets were introduced with a new colourway (the adipower Pro in Red, the Tour in White/Silver, the Duaforce in white/red. The adiZero pro in yellow, Adizero Tour in Blue). However they're not on the market yet.
